Transaction 5eb29bd14046e4f050afca60dcf8f52383c05d084772244441b469681772cccc

6 Input
2 Outputs
  • 5eb29bd14046e4f050afca60dcf8f52383c05d084772244441b469681772cccc:0
  • value  169732
    address  1N8TaStpTBbdRWe92eoavmTQRQZxuyzTsJ
  • 5eb29bd14046e4f050afca60dcf8f52383c05d084772244441b469681772cccc:1
  • value  11846837
    address  18uqPqc8GgkEP4LdD2Dmha1c1m4Bd6Mjav